释义 | physico-mechanicaladj. Of or relating to the dynamics of physical forces, or the branch of science concerned with mechanical phenomena. ΘΚΠ the world > matter > physics > mechanics > [adjective] > specific physico-mechanical1660 statistical-mechanical1908 mechanochemical1943 1660 R. Sharrock Let. 24 Nov. in R. Boyle Corr. (2001) I. 437 Mr. Robinson..will bee a looser by having his Latine booke of Physico-mechanicall Experiments printed smaller beyond Seas. 1709 F. Hauksbee (title) Physico-Mechanical Experiments on various subjects, containing an account of surprizing Phenomena touching Light and Electricity. 1860 M. F. Maury Physical Geogr. Sea (ed. 8) v. §271 The immense physico-mechanical power of this agent called heat. 1894 Mind 3 61 I am anxious..to present to myself a thorough-going physico-mechanical system in all its purity. 1991 Univ. Maryland Graduate School Catal. 1991–3 150/1 An instrumented automatic capsule filling machine and equipment for evaluating the physicomechanical properties of powders, granule and solid dosage forms.
